The Assam Public Service Commission (APSC) exam is a state exam that hires officers of class “A” and “B” for Assam’s state autonomous organizations, public sector entities, and government agencies. Every year, the APSC holds a combined competitive examination to choose eligible applicants with bachelor’s degrees from reputable educational institutions for various positions in state government offices as well as public sector units throughout Assam. Assam Police Service, Tax Inspector, Sub Registrar, Labor Inspector, Superintendent of Taxes and District Transport Officer are some of the opportunities open to prospective students taking the APSC CCE examination.

Eligibility Criteria: ASPC CCE Notification 2023

  1. Nationality: Candidates must be citizens of India or Assamese natives.
  2. Age limit: Candidates must be between the ages of 21 and 38 on January 1, 2022.
  3. Educational Qualification: Applicants must have a degree from a recognized university. They should be able to communicate in Assamese or another official language of the state.
  4. Employment exchange: Applicants must be registered with an Employment Exchange Office in Assam.
  5. Small Family Norms: While applying for the Joint Competitive (Prelims) Examination, applicants must make a declaration on “The Small Family Norms” in Form-A.

Examination Pattern: ASPC CCE Notification 2023

Preliminary Exam

There is a total of 400 marks in the APSC CCE Preliminary Examination. Applicants who pass the preliminary test will only be eligible to take the mains exam.

PaperSubjectMarksDuration
Paper-IGeneral Studies-I200 marks2 hours
Paper-IIGeneral Studies-II200 marks2 hours
  • Candidates will be asked a total of 400 questions in the preliminary examination.
  • Candidates will receive +1 with each right answer.
  • At the recruiting examination, there will be a negative marking of 0.25 marks 
  • Applicants can compute their grades using the formula provided below. A number of right answers marked – 0.25 X number of wrong answers marked = Estimated marks.

Mains Exam

Applicants who pass the preliminary examination will be considered eligible for the mains exam. The mains test will be held 11 to 12 times, depending on the number of posts available throughout the recruiting period. In the table below, we have published the test pattern for the candidates:

PaperSubjectMarksDuration
Paper-IEssay250 marks3 hours
Paper-II to Paper-VIGeneral Studies250 marks for each3 hours for each

Interview

There will be a total of 275 marks in the Interview test.

Candidates will be contacted for interviews in a ratio of 1:3 against the number of posts listed based on the results of the written examination of the Main Test.

The prospects will be questioned by a board that will have a record of his/her career in front of them. He or she will be questioned on topics of general interest. The goal of the interview is for a panel of competent and neutral observers to evaluate the candidate’s eligibility for a career in public service. The purpose of the exam is to assess a candidate’s mental capacity. In general words, this is an evaluation of not just his academic abilities but also his social characteristics and interest in current events.

Mental alertness, critical capacities of absorption, clear and logical presentation, the balance of judgment, range, and depth of interest, aptitude for social cohesion as well as leadership, and moral and intellectual purity are some of the attributes to be evaluated. The interview process is not severe cross-examination, but rather a natural, focused, and purposeful discussion meant to uncover the candidate’s mental traits.

The interview is not designed to assess the candidates’ specialized or general knowledge, which has already been examined through their written papers. Applicants are required to have developed an informed interest not just in their specific topics of academic study, but also in the events taking place around them.

How To Apply: ASPC Notification 2023

Those interested in applying for APSC CCE 2023 can do so by filling out the application form accessible on the APSC website. To apply for the vacancies, individuals must first register with the APSC webpage. Candidates can complete their registration and application forms by following the instructions below.

  1. Go to the APSC’s official website, here.
  2. On the home page, click the “Online recruitment portal” link.
  3. Go to the bottom of the page and then click on register here to start the registration procedure.
  4. Fill up your name, email, phone number, and password, then click Create OTP.
  5. Input the OTP you received on the mobile number you entered, answer the captcha, and click the register button.
  6. After completing the registration process, log in to the portal with your registered email address or phone number and password.
  7. After logging in, click the APSC CCE application form link and click on apply now.
  8. Complete the needed sections and submit the necessary verified documents.
  9. After providing all of your information, pay the application fees and then finally submit your application form.

Application Fee: ASPC Notification 2023

Candidates who are eligible and eager to register for online applications for the APSC CCE Examination preliminary examination must pay an examination fee to finish the application procedure. The following are the appropriate examination fees by category.

  • General- Rs.297.20/-
  • Schedule Tribe- Rs.197.20/-
  • Schedule Caste- Rs.197.20/-
  • PWBD- Rs.47.20/-
  • Women- Rs.47.20/-
  • OBC/MOBC- Rs.197.20/-
